
OpenAI set to launch AI web browser this year, taking on Google Chrome
Unlike most browsers that simply act as a gateway to websites, OpenAI's new browser is expected to weave artificial intelligence into the browsing experience itself. The idea is to keep some user interactions within a ChatGPT-style chat interface which would allow people to perform tasks like booking tickets, filling out forms, or getting summaries of web pages without ever leaving the browser window. This could make browsing feel more like a conversation and less like a series of clicks and tabs.
The browser is being built on Chromium, the open-source code that also powers Google Chrome, Microsoft Edge, and Opera. This means it will support the same websites and extensions that users are already familiar with, making the switch less daunting for anyone curious about trying something new. OpenAI has even brought on board former Google executives who helped shape Chrome.
What sets this browser apart is not just its AI features but also the direct access it will give OpenAI to user data. Chrome's ability to collect data on how people use the web is a major reason why it is so valuable to Google. It has helped the company target ads and keep its search engine as the default choice for billions. By building its own browser, OpenAI is aiming to tap into this same stream of information. Eventually, it could be used to make its AI smarter and more personalised for users. The stakes for OpenAI and Google
Google Chrome currently holds more than two-thirds of the global browser market, with over 3 billion users. For Google, Chrome is not just a browser, it is a key pillar of its advertising business and a major traffic source for its search engine. If OpenAI's browser manages to attract even a fraction of ChatGPT's 500 million weekly users, it could start to chip away at Google's dominance and threaten a core part of its revenue.
OpenAI's ambitions go beyond just browsers. The company has recently acquired an AI devices startup led by Apple's former design chief, signalling its intent to become a bigger player in both software and hardware. By controlling the browser, OpenAI can integrate its AI agents more deeply into daily life, letting them handle tasks for users and gather valuable insights along the way.
The competition in the browser space is heating up, with other AI-first browsers like Perplexity's Comet and Brave also making moves. Whether OpenAI's new browser can truly change the way people surf the web remains to be seen, but its arrival is sure to shake up a market that has long been dominated by a handful of tech giants.

YouTube To Retire Trending Page Section A Decade After Its Debut, Will Remain Available Until THIS Date
YouTube Trending Page Retirement: YouTube has announced that it will discontinue its long-standing Trending Page nearly 10 years after its initial launch in 2015 to highlight viral hits, breaking news and top music releases. The Google-owned platform announced the decision in a blog post, citing diminished user interest in the feature. The "Trending Now" section and the Trending Page will both be available until July 21 before being permanently deleted. YouTube Trending Page Feature The feature, which was first created to show off worldwide viral content in real-time, has seen a decline in usage in recent years. 'YouTube has evolved significantly over the past 10 years, and so has the way users discover and consume content,' the company stated in its announcement. YouTube is moving its emphasis to category-specific charts under the YouTube Charts section, replacing the general Trending section. With more categories anticipated to be added soon, users can now peruse carefully curated lists like Trending Music Videos, Weekly Top Podcasts, and Trending Movie Trailers. For more individualised discovery, the company also encouraged users to peruse content through the channels of individual creators, the subscriptions feed, and the Explore Page. The Google-owned video sharing platform highlighted the increasing significance of its algorithmic suggestions, which present well-liked videos based on each user's viewing preferences and past viewing activity. YouTube Studio's Inspiration Tab For Creators It recommends using YouTube Studio's Inspiration tab for creators who want to keep up with the latest trends. This tab provides insights and content recommendations based on audience preferences and performance data. In line with broader shifts in user behaviour and the platform's developing recommendation systems, the removal signifies a strategic shift by YouTube to concentrate on more individualised and category-based content discovery. The original purpose of YouTube Trends was to showcase videos that quickly attracted viewers' attention. The trending tab showcased the most popular music releases, viral sensations, and news highlights. (With IANS Inputs)

How will AI impact India's white-collar job market?
First off, let's put you at ease by sharing that we don't think that all white-collar workers in India are getting replaced by computers en masse. While AI will affect knowledge jobs, the nature of impact may differ according to demand for such work as well as the share of tasks in that role that can be automated. For example, a customer service agent may get replaced by a machine, but a consultant may instead see their job being augmented as a digital bot may not be able to convincingly present a multi-million-dollar strategy revamp to a client. Technical or domain expertise will also play a key role in determining how easy or hard it will be for AI to replace a job or task. A working paper looking at ChatGPT usage by consultants at Boston Consulting Group (BCG), a leading consultancy (published in 2023) offers us some more guidance on understanding this impact. The study was conducted on a group of consultants as they went about their daily tasks (involving creative, analytical, writing and persuasion skills), with only some of them using ChatGPT. An assessment of the quantity and quality of their work showed that, on average, those using ChatGPT were 25 per cent faster and produced 40 per cent better quality results. While this underlines the potential for the use of AI in knowledge work, the paper also highlights that by making current best practices available to all, AI can change the terms of evaluation of work, and consequently boost the value of tasks that fall in a machine's blind spot, i.e. that can only be done by humans. For example, a consultancy, or any other knowledge-based company, will need humans to guide the machine, to make sense of vague instructions, to negotiate a deal, manage an angry client or motivate team members. A new study published by METR, a US-based AI research company, in 2025, supports our thinking by concluding that current AI tools struggle with lengthy and messy workflows. While knowledge jobs may not all be fully automated, businesses will expect workers to use AI to boost productivity. This means businesses can either use AI to do the same amount of work with fewer employees and maximize profits, or they can use AI to do more work with the same number of employees and boost revenues as well. The former is more likely during economic slowdowns and the latter during economic boom periods. We have also seen in the past couple of decades that the hiring and layoff trends in the country have closely followed boom and bust cycles in the West. We saw mass layoffs in India's outsourcing services sector following the US housing market collapse in 2008 but also saw jobs flourishing in the recent pandemic-powered tech boom. At the same time, if AI is able to replace certain roles or parts of them, new roles will be created in the wake of this disruption—the WEF expects AI to lead to an over 25 per cent net addition of jobs. But those are likely to be specialized roles for workers with deep domain expertise or persuasive communication, problem-solving or other social and behavioural skills. This may increase entry barriers for jobs and competition in the labour market, and it is worth asking if the Indian labour market is well positioned to make the most of those changes. Probably not… A survey of colleges in India found that in 2024, just over 51 per cent of the country's youth had employable skills. Unsurprisingly, those with MBA and computer science degrees were the most 'employable', while BA and BCom graduates were the least. To us, this suggests an impetus to update these 'less employable' courses to offer more employable skills as against a call to abandon these streams of education altogether. The BA and BCom courses offer skills crucial for society, the economy and businesses, and we doubt the technology and management sector will be able to employ all of India's graduates if they were all to pursue those avenues. Finally, governments also have a big say in drawing the boundaries within which technology is used. In the UK, the Industrial Revolution had a rough start with initial attempts at mechanizing the textile industry in the seventeenth century. This was resisted by workers as well as the monarchy. However, over time, as the influence of the textile workers on policymakers diminished, there was a change in approach, leading to a crackdown on the Luddite riots, which were attempts to halt technological progress in the early nineteenth century. In 2023, the then-CEO of Stability AI was reported stressing on the role regulations will play in deciding the impact of AI. He added, countries with strong labour laws, such as France, are unlikely to see a significant loss of coding jobs while outsourced coders in India will lose their jobs. We don't necessarily agree with his assessment of the impact on Indian jobs, but he is right in addressing regulations as a major driver (more on this in Chapter 12). While all the factors mentioned above will influence how many jobs in India are lost to machines, the crucial point is that India is already grappling with a shortage of well-paying, white-collar jobs that must be addressed— AI or no AI. Dragon in the driving seat: As China becomes the epicentre of the electric age, India feels the tremors
Here's something you should do. Open Google and type Shanghai Auto Show . Then feast on the future of the automobile. No, that is not an exaggeration. From Jetour G900 to Jetour F700 to Xiaomi SU7 Ultra to BYD Denza Z to Chery iCar V23 to Zeekr Mix to SongSan Summer to BAIC ArcFox 77 o to JAC Motors Define-S, it was the shape of the future on display. Among these, the Xiaomi SU7 Ultra was a fourseater car that had destroyed the Nurburgring (a racing circuit in Germany where the world's fastest cars set a time for bragging rights) lap record, bettering Rimac Nevera, a hypercar, and the Porsche Taycan Turbo GT. As tech magazine Wired put it, the autoshow was a warning to the West. Auto journalists from Motortrend , a US magazine, called it 'a mindmelting mass of color and noise, hardware and software wrought as cars and trucks and SUVs that at times defy comprehension and categorization'. The West dominated the era of fossil fuel-chugging cars. China is now defining the electric era in automobiles as its undisputed epicentre. Once clunky, fossil fuel-guzzling machines, cars are now smart and connected. They are akin to an electronic device rather than a mechanical one, and this transformation is most vividly playing out in China. Even as Tesla, the world's preeminent EV automaker, announced its plans to open its showroom in the Maker Maxity Mall at the Bandra Kurla Complex in Mumbai on July 15, India—the world's third largest auto market —would be feeling the heat more from the heft of the Chinese EVs in the coming days. THE RED CHARGE India's electric passenger vehicle (PV) market, though still nascent at 2.6 per cent of total vehicle sales in 2024, is charging up. Tata still leads with an approximately 35 per cent EV market share in the first half of this year, but the game is evolving fast. Buoyed by the success of the Windsor EV, MG Motor India commands nearly 30 per cent of the EV market. Tata Motors has been the leader of the EV pack for a while, but JSW MG Motor India is snapping at its heels. Its Windsor EV, a minivan, an MPV in the era of SUVs, has become a runaway hit with buyers. Critically, in India, the Chinese have become smart in positioning, and in finding niches that rivals have moved away from. While Indian OEMs continue to prioritise SUVs—54 per cent of all car sales in 2024—Chinese automakers are cleverly targeting under-served segments. MG's Comet (starting at ₹6.17 lakh) and Windsor EVs are gaining ground. It is pertinent that nonSUVs—including compact city cars, MUVs and sedans—together account for 46 per cent of India's auto sales. 'Our ABC philosophy—A–segment price, B–segment size, C–segment space—is exactly what the urban consumer wants,' says Anurag Mehrotra, MD of JSW MG Motor India. 'We look for gaps in the market and align our offerings accordingly,' he adds. MG and BYD have adopted a premium, tech forward strategy, targeting urban elites with advanced driver assistance systems (ADAS) , 450+ km range, and sharp designs across body types. Tata and Mahindra are primarily focusing on SUVs like the Nexon EV and XUV400 (under ₹15 lakh). It helps that brands like MG and BYD use modular EV platforms like BYD's e-Platform 3.0 to quickly adapt to different market segments. Offering AI powered infotainment, sleek interiors, fast charging capabilities and strong connectivity features, Chinese EVs outclass even premium western rivals—often at a fraction of the cost. Vehicles like the MG ZS EV and BYD Seal aren't just electric, they are software-defined devices catering to India's increasingly tech-savvy buyers. 'Chinese companies play the volume and pricing game,' says Rajeev Chaba, veteran auto executive and former chairman of JSW MG Motor. 'They are agile, fast to market and quick to respond to customer needs.' BYD is building a premium electric niche, say its dealers. Its ATTO 3, Seal and newly launched Sealion 7 ( ₹30-55 lakh) are positioned as luxury-tech powerhouses—offering compelling alternatives to western brands atone-fourth the cost. Operating in a more premium price range, they aim to sell 15,000 units in 2025. WAY OF THE FUTURE The Chinese are doing this in India with what is essentially last year's tech. What should make India—and even western carmakers—worry is that China's march up the Indian EV table is happening even as they are prepping even better cars back home. The Shanghai Auto Show 2025 underscored China's global ambitions as well as tech prowess. With 1,400 cars from 26 countries and over 1 million attendees, the show revealed just how far Chinese EV tech has advanced. From ultra-fast chargers to flying cars and in-car theatres, the event showed how far ahead China is. A sample. BYD's 1,000 kW chargers deliver 259 miles in just 5 minutes. CATL has gone even further: 323 miles in 5 minutes at 1,300 kW. Next-gen models with eye-popping power and tech include BYD Denza Z (1,000 hp), Xiaomi SU7 Ultra (1,526 hp), and Jetour G900 (with water propulsion). Then there are breakthroughs in autonomous driving like level-3 self-driving by Xpeng and Zeekr, as well as steer-by-wire and brake-by-wire tech from Nio, IM Motors and Changan. Interiors stand out in Nio ET9 while Huawei AITO M9's in-car projector is unlike anything seen in an automobile. There are affordable EVs too—Xpeng's M03 Mona ($16,800-22,000) and Chery's iCar V23 ($13,000) show China's commitment to mass-market accessibility. As if all this wasn't enough, flying cars—Xpeng's electric vertical take-off and landing (eVTOL) concepts and CATL's urban air mobility plans—revealed China's long-term ambitions. Meanwhile, the western brands looked conservative by comparison. Even high-end players like Volkswagen and Toyota focused on catch-up features, while Chinese models led in innovation, speed-to-market and customer delight. China's dominance in the EV space is no accident. Decades of government policy, fierce domestic competition (supercharged by Tesla's early presence) and a national obsession with technology have helped Chinese automakers surge ahead. Today, China controls 85 per cent of the world's battery manufacturing capacity, giving it an unmatched cost and tech advantage. At its core, China's automotive rise was a carefully cooked recipe with the following ingredients: 1. Government foresight : Subsidies, charging infrastructure and export incentives fuelled an EV-first ecosystem. 2. Scale and speed : China moved fast—from concept to showroom in under 24 months. 3. Vertical integration : Battery, software and car production happen under one roof. 4. Global vision: From budget hatchbacks to luxury SUVs to eVTOLs, China builds for every customer segment globally. Add to this the alleged instances of corporate espionage on western automotive firms, and the dish is ready. So much so that while earlier innovation flowed from West to East, now it's the reverse. Chinese automakers are setting global standards in EV design, software, battery tech and autonomous driving. 'In many ways, the West is now playing catch-up,' says Ravi Bhatia, president of auto market researcher Jato Dynamics. 'China isn't just innovating faster, it is commercialising at scale.' ROADBLOCK CALLED GEOPOLITICS It would be a relief to Indian and western automakers in the country that geopolitical tensions and India's FDI restrictions have complicated Chinese OEM expansion. If the Chinese were less antagonistic and more conciliatory—like the Japanese in the 1980s—this would be an easy story of success, akin to what Suzuki did with Maruti in the 1980s. Thankfully for other automakers, they are not, and as a result Chinese OEMs face FDI restrictions, due to which they have challenges like 110 per cent import duties on cars built elsewhere. MG's tie-up with JSW and BYD's alliance with MEIL (Megha Engineering & Infrastructures Ltd) are efforts to localise and sidestep such regulatory barriers. MG has invested ₹4,000 crore to expand Indian capacity to 300,000 units. BYD, with ₹1,600 crore invested, eyes India as an export hub for South Asia. Their portfolios remain narrow—MG has three EVs, BYD has four. For now. As and when they do bring their latest to India, aided by partnerships with Indian companies, it would become tougher for Indian automakers. MG has 380 dealerships across 170 cities, aiming for 520 by the end of 2025, while BYD is expanding from 24 to 63 outlets, focusing on high-end metro buyers and B2B. With a slew of western names with Chinese connections, like Leapmotor (via Stellantis) and Geely (through Volvo), entering the fray, the Indian EV market is entering its most competitive phase yet. As Bhatia puts it, 'Chinese EV makers are leapfrogging. EV's 2.6 per cent share in India is just the beginning. The real battle lies in who defines what a car will be in the next decade.' WATCH OUT Players like Tata Motors and Maruti Suzuki face a stark choice: rapidly localise battery and EV production under India's production-linked incentive (PLI) schemes or risk falling behind. 'Maruti Suzuki's delayed EV launch with the Grand Vitara, unveiled at the latest auto show, reflects a cautious approach amid India's sluggish EV adoption. Swift action is critical to regain momentum in this niche but growing market,' says Bhatia. They also have to invest in innovation and hire non-traditional talent to reimagine the automobile the way the Chinese have done. What might also help is looking at the market beyond SUVs. While Indian auto companies benefit from strong brand loyalty and a vocal for local appeal, Chinese brands are slowly overcoming scepticism with reliability, tech, value and a variety of body types. That gap will increase if extraordinary effort doesn't go in. They are clearly trying. Tata's and Mahindra's Inglo platforms have cut costs and sped up production. Mahindra is investing ₹12,000 crore by 2027 to ramp up EV and battery manufacturing. It also recently launched BE 6e and XEV 9e in the ₹22-30 lakh price range. Both Mahindra and Tata have lined up several premium electric PV launches for 2025. Tata Motors' premium electric SUV Avinya is expected towards the end of the year. But the broader story is clear: China has redefined what a car can be and what global consumers expect. For Indian and western players alike, the lesson is clear: adapt, localise and innovate even more—or be left behind in the rear-view mirror of a fast-moving Chinese EV.
